An Eurowings Airbus A319-100, registration D-ABGQ performing flight
EW-9732 from Dusseldorf (Germany) to Krakow (Poland), was climbing through FL300 out of Dusseldorf when the crew initiated an emergency descent to FL100 and decided to return to Dusseldorf due to the loss of cabin pressure. The aircraft landed safely back on Dusseldorf's runway 23L about 55 minutes after departure.
A passenger reported the aircraft suffered an emergency descent due to the failure of PACK 1 causing the loss of cabin pressure.
The flight was cancelled.
The aircraft is still on the ground in Dusseldorf about 15 hours after landing back.
